How Many Marks Required in JEE Advanced for IIT Ropar: Admission to B.Tech courses at IIT Ropar is based on the candidates' ranks and marks secured in JEE Advanced exam. The rank varies every year and depends on factors like branch, category of candidate and number of seats available. In case of admission into CSE branch, candidates will likely need to score 200+ with a rank of 2200+ in the JEE Advanced 2026 exam. While other engineering branches like Civil, Mechanical, Electrical, AI and Chemical, candidates must score between 140 to 200 and secure a rank of 2000 to 11,000. | Academic Program Name | Seat Type | Opening Rank | Closing Rank |
|---|---|---|---|
| Computer Science and Engineering | OPEN | 1477 | 2357 |
| Mathematics and Computing | OPEN | 2122 | 3814 |
| Artificial Intelligence and Data Engineering | OPEN | 2376 | 3191 |
| Electrical Engineering | OPEN | 3940 | 5705 |
| Electrical Engineering (Integrated Circuit Design and Technology) | OPEN | 4633 | 5187 |
| Mechanical Engineering | OPEN | 6904 | 8009 |
| Chemical Engineering | OPEN | 7616 | 9373 |
| Engineering Physics | OPEN | 7827 | 8446 |
| Civil Engineering | OPEN | 9142 | 10645 |
| Digital Agriculture | OPEN | 9339 | 13105 |
| Metallurgical and Materials Engineering | OPEN | 10655 | 11460 |

The minimum marks required to qualify JEE Advanced are 35% for the general category, 31.5% for OBC-NCL/EWS, and 17.5% for SC/ST/PwD candidates.
